Are Your Employees Proud Of Their Employer?

Writer's picture: Tina Del BuonoTina Del Buono

When your employees are asked by someone outside of the office what they do for a living, how do they answer?  Are they excited about not only what they do, but who they do it for?  Keeping employees actively engaged can be a challenge .  Do they enjoying what they do? (If they do not they should be working somewhere else).   Find out what they enjoy about their job and why.  Are there other duties that they would also like to be doing?  Ask them what you can do to make their job  more meaningful to them.  These questions are part of what will keep them engaged with you and your organization.   As the business owner ask yourself these questions about your business; (1) Does my business provide high quality service and goods that my staff can be proud to recommend with confidence?  (2) Does my business have good delivery systems set that will ensure that promises and commitments made to our patients are met?  (3) Do I offer good business practices, honest, straightforward and carried out with integrity?   People want to be connected with a company that they can be proud to be working for, if you can answer yes to these questions then with encouragement from you to your employees about what they do and can do you will be able to reap the benefits of organizational pride from them.  If you cannot answer yes to these questions, do some homework and fix what is broken as you and your staffs livelihood depends on it.
